American Bulldog leg and feet problem

19 16:20:32

Question
Do you have any clue what could be causing my American Bulldog's hind leg to become swollen with little red bumps? It has been bleeding from a few different areas and feels hot because of the inflammation. I have tried putting neosporin, but I think that only makes the sores on the outside feel better for awhile. We also soaked it in some Epsom salt (which is good for interdigital cysts they get) and I've tried a warm Epsom salt compress to see if that would draw out some of the infection. The worst thing is that we have had to put a cone on him because he won't stop licking and picking at it. We just moved to a new house and they (he has a brother) loved their new back yard, but suddenly about a week ago, they have become terrified of the back yard and won't leave the porch even if we have them on a leash. They still do not mind the front yard, which has the exact same grass. I don't see any bite marks, but wonder if it could be some kind of not-so-obvious parasite. Please let me know what your thoughts are on treatment and what we can do to get them in the yard again.

Answer
Jen:  Oh boy, your dog needs to get to the vet.  It sounds like a Cellulitus and he needs antibiotic therapy right away.  This can get into the blood stream and kill a dog.  I don't know any other way to say this.  He needs medical help right now.

As for the cause of the sores... it could be bug bites such as fleas?  Not sure.  Your vet should be able to tell you if they are bug bites. Something must have upset him and he associates the back yard with pain.

I am a big fan of home treatments!  In your case, I would see a vet ASAP and not continue with the home treatments.
